What are Greens Powders?

Most green powders are nutrient-dense, water-soluble concentrated powders that contain natural elements to boost nutrition and enhance wellness. These green powders claim various nutritional benefits and have become a staple of healthy lifestyle culture over the last decade. 

Many people who haven't tried green powders may not be aware of what's in these products and may have an "If it's green, I guess it's good" mindset. The issue with that is that not all green powders are created equal. Some may add natural sugar substitutes or fillers like corn syrup.  

It's essential to know what's in these mixes so that you can compare brands and find the right one for you. Let's look at what makes a good green powder and how these ingredients can help your body. 

Nutritious Grasses and Algae

These edible grasses can include alfalfa grass, wheatgrass, spirulina, chlorella, oat grass, and barley grass. These whole plant foods give the powder its distinctive color and offer many health benefits, including antioxidant properties, gut health, and brain support. 

Fruits and Vegetables

Most people don't get enough of these in their diet, and it's easier to consume powdered veggies than it is to eat them as meals. 

Probiotics To Boost Digestion and Immunity

Some brands - like Ensō Supergreens also add probiotics and digestive enzymes. 

Seaweed

This marine superfood helps support thyroid function by providing dietary iodine. 

All these foods have one major thing in common: nutrient density. Nutrient density describes how many nutrients are in a food compared to the calorie content. In short, it means that if you can get a large number of vitamins, minerals, antioxidants, etc., from a particular food without having to eat a considerable amount of it, it is a nutrient-dense food. 

Nutrient-dense natural foods are essential because they can help you nourish your body quickly and easily. This is why they're perfect for athletes, busy people, families, and anyone who wants to boost their health without spending time and money on complicated foods and supplement pills.

How Much Do Green Powders Really Cost?

Cost is a valid concern when choosing a nutritional supplement like greens powder to gauge its sustainability in your diet and in your pocket. Using a greens powder daily can add up financially, primarily when the product doesn't provide results in line with its price. 

If you're using a green powder, you're probably concerned with full-body health. Many green powders advertise as a full-spectrum solution for better health, yet not all address each wellness area. This means that if you're purchasing a green powder that skimps on its ingredients, you will spend more on other dietary supplements to make up for what it lacks. 

For example, if you buy a powder that costs $35 but it only contains basic greens, you may end up having to spend: 

$25 for CoQ10 plus Red Yeast Rice for heart health 

$50 + dollars for a high-quality probiotic

And the list goes on. You get the point. 

We can't have a conversation about the cost-benefit balance of green powders without talking about the cost of fruits and vegetables themselves. While no professional suggests you use a green powder to replace all your whole fruits and vegetable intake, you can certainly use them to make up for nutritional gaps. 

If you were to eat the recommended daily amount of fruits and vegetables in equal amount and quality to what you get from a daily green powder, you might pay around $5 to $10 per day (depending on where you live). That adds up to over $100 per month. 

And that's not even counting the extras that a good green powder has that whole fruits and vegetables alone do not, like herbs, algae, seaweed, and probiotics. These items can be challenging to find at the average grocery store, not to mention pricey.

FAQs

Here are some frequently asked questions about green powders.

Are green powders as good as vegetables?

Green powders can fill in the gaps in your diet plus give you extra benefits. Green powders have many of the same nutrients that fruits and vegetables have. Sometimes they have even more because of the added herbal extracts, algae, and grasses.

How soon can I feel the results of green powders?

It's different for everyone. Usually, it takes around two or even three months to see the full benefits. However, some users report seeing favorable changes much earlier than that. 

Are green powders safe?

There may be rare cases where a person is allergic to any ingredient in a green powder or where someone uses vitamin-rich supplements to excess, causing health problems. But aside from that, green powders are safe and healthy for most individuals when used as directed.

Can green powders replace meals?

Green powders are low in calories, so they don't make a suitable meal replacement on their own. If you want to turn your green powder into a meal, you can create a delicious smoothie by adding milk, juice, nut butter, protein powders, and other additions. 

How much money am I saving by getting green powders?

That varies a lot from person to person. It depends on your nutritional needs and the cost of fresh fruits, vegetables, and vitamin supplements where you live. A safe estimate is around 100 dollars per month, but it could be much more for some.
